UD Ibiza 26-27 Third Kit Released
Spanish club UD Ibiza has unveiled its new third kit for the 26-27 season, continuing the unique aesthetic created in collaboration with cult streetwear collective Brain Dead. The creative label took over technical sponsorship duties from Puma ahead of the campaign, delivering bespoke designs that merge island identity with contemporary culture.
The UD Ibiza 26-27 third shirt is built around an earthy sand and gold base with an all-over micro-pattern fabric texture. Striking dark brown stepped chevron and gradient blocks run along the sides and down the sleeves. A retro polo collar in dark brown is highlighted by dashed edge trim, which is also repeated on the sleeve cuffs.
Brain Dead's signature head profile logo is placed on the right chest opposite a monochrome UD Ibiza crest on the left. Long-standing club sponsor Power Electronics is applied across the center chest in dark brown to round off the design.
Bespoke Rose Pattern: Ternana Femminile 26-27 Third Kit Released
Italian Serie A Femminile side Ternana Women have officially unveiled their new 26-27 third kit, made by Macron. Continuing the bespoke thematic storytelling seen across their home and away uniforms this season, the alternative strip is centered on the concept of nymphs and the symbolic figure of the rose. The design explores the balance between elegance and resilience, using the motif of blooming roses and protecting thorns to reflect the team's identity.
The Macron Ternana Women 26-27 third jersey is built around a deep dark green base decorated with an intricate, tone-on-tone all-over jacquard graphic featuring roses, stems, and thorns. Metallic gold details appear throughout the kit, coloring the crew-neck collar trim, the Macron Hero logos, the Unicusano sponsor print, and the club crest featuring the mythical Thyrus dragon. A discreet tri-color cuff detail in red, green, and yellow adds a touch of classic club identity to the sleeves.
As with the rest of the club's collection, the shirt prominently features the name of former coach Fabio Melillo scripted in gold across the center chest in an ongoing tribute following his passing in 2024. The club's familiar motto "Attimi eTERNI" is stamped on the back of the neck. Dark green shorts with matching rose-patterned side panels and dark green socks complete the new strip.
FC Fredericia 26-27 35th Anniversary Kit Released
Danish club FC Fredericia and manufacturer Hummel have officially unveiled a special 35th anniversary kit for the 26-27 season. Designed in collaboration with branding agency Created By Black, the limited-edition jersey commemorates the 35 years since the club's foundation on January 3, 1991.
The shirt takes direct inspiration from FC Fredericia's very first jersey from 1991, highlighted by the return of the club's original retro crest on the chest. It combines a vibrant red torso with a distinctive fractured mosaic pattern in white and black across the raglan sleeves and shoulders. A clean white V-neck collar, black sleeve cuffs, and black side panels complete the look, while Monjasa sits prominently as the primary shirt sponsor alongside Hummel branding and ComeOn! on the upper chest.
Set to make an exclusive on-pitch appearance in the local derby against Vejle Boldklub at Monjasa Park, the anniversary release serves as a collector's piece celebrating the club's journey from 1991 to 2026.

CA. Tigre to Return to Joma in 2027
Argentine club Club Atlético Tigre have officially announced a return to Spanish sportswear brand Joma starting in 2027, bringing an end to their partnership with Kappa that began in 2021. The multi-year agreement covers at least two seasons and marks the second collaboration between Tigre and Joma, who previously manufactured the club's kits from 2017 to 2021. Saint-Étienne 26-27 Third Kit Released
French club AS Saint-Étienne and technical partner Hummel have officially unveiled the club's new third kit for the 26-27 campaign. The new strip makes its on-pitch debut this weekend in Saint-Étienne's away fixture against FC Metz.
The Hummel AS Saint-Étienne 26-27 third shirt introduces a fresh "vert végétal" (vegetal green) base color accented by dark details across the collar, sponsor logos, and manufacturer branding. The body of the jersey features a subtle tonal zigzag pattern, taking direct inspiration from the iconic supporter scarves seen in the Stade Geoffroy-Guichard stands for more than 50 years. For the first time in the club's partnership with Hummel, this distinctive zigzag pattern also carries over onto the matching green shorts.
Alongside the outfield strip, an inverted colorway is introduced for the goalkeepers, pairing a dark base with light green detailing and graphics. Available in both short-sleeve and long-sleeve versions, the Saint-Étienne 26-27 third kit is on sale now through the club's official boutique.
Adidas Submit Big Offer to Take Over Santos Kit Deal
Adidas has submitted a formal, binding proposal to Santos FC to become the Brazilian club's new official kit supplier. The German brand is offering a six-year agreement that would see the Three Stripes return to the Vila Belmiro club for the first time since the 1980s. Santos had previously been in advanced renewal negotiations with long-term partner Umbro, but Adidas' aggressive move has drastically altered the club's plans. The proposal tabled by Adidas is understood to be considerably more lucrative than Umbro's current contract, which pays a minimum annual guarantee of R$ 2.5 million in addition to equipment and royalties. A major cornerstone of the Adidas bid is global distribution, with the brand pledging to stock official Santos merchandise in roughly 120 flagship and concept stores worldwide across Brazil, Europe, the United States, and Asia. The project could also pave the way for international collaborations involving the Pelé brand.
Umbro has been notified of the proposal and holds a contractual window allowing them to match the terms. If the British manufacturer cannot meet the financial and distribution scope of the offer, Santos is widely expected to sign with Adidas. The partnership is projected to commence in 2028 following the expiration of Umbro's deal in December 2027, although an earlier start in 2027 has not been entirely ruled out if an early release agreement can be reached.
Barcelona to Feature Tyler, The Creator and GOLF for Next El Clásico
FC Barcelona and Spotify are set to continue their iconic El Clásico tradition with another massive cultural crossover. American rapper, producer, and fashion designer Tyler, The Creator has emerged as the frontrunner to take over the front of the Blaugrana jersey for the upcoming clash against Real Madrid scheduled for October 25, 2026. Negotiations between all parties are reportedly at an advanced stage, with only final details left to be ironed out before an official announcement.
Rather than showcasing standard artist branding or a direct album motif, the special-edition shirt is expected to display the word "GOLF", representing Tyler's renowned streetwear label GOLF WANG. Known for his eclectic aesthetic, distinct visual identity, and influential style, the multifaceted artist brings immense cultural clout across music, fashion, and streetwear, aligning directly with Spotify and Barcelona's ongoing push into global pop culture.
If finalized, Tyler, The Creator will become the latest star to grace Barcelona's shirt during Spain's biggest fixture. The club's landmark deal with Spotify has previously featured matchday jersey takeovers from Drake, Rosalía, The Rolling Stones, Karol G, Coldplay, Travis Scott, Ed Sheeran, and Olivia Rodrigo
As with past editions, a limited-edition retail release is expected alongside the on-pitch debut.

Corinthians 26-27 Third Anthem Jacket Released
Nike and Corinthians have officially launched a new anthem jacket for the 26-27 season, arriving in tandem with the Brazilian club's new third kit. The broader collection celebrates the 50th anniversary of the historic 1976 "Invasão Corinthiana" and pays tribute to legendary goalkeeper Tobias, whose iconic blue kit inspired the club's new alternate jersey.
The Nike Corinthians 26-27 anthem jacket brings a 90s-inspired aesthetic with a predominantly black base and a contrasting dark grey chest block that wraps around the torso. It features an asymmetrical sleeve design, with a solid grey right sleeve contrasting against a black left sleeve detailed with two horizontal grey bands. A full-color Corinthians crest sits proudly on the chest, while the Nike Swoosh is accented with a light blue outline that echoes the colorway of the third shirt.
Cut in a woven track silhouette with a full-zip front, high collar, and elasticated hem and cuffs, the piece is designed for pre-match walkouts and casual lifestyle wear alike. The new jacket is now available via official Nike Brazil and club retail stores.
London City Lionesses 26-27 Away Kit Released
Women's Super League side London City Lionesses have officially unveiled their new away kit for the 26-27 campaign, manufactured by Nike. The new change strip follows the bold graphic approach introduced with the club's vibrant home shirt earlier in the summer.
The Nike London City Lionesses 26-27 away jersey is built on a dark navy base and is covered in an intricate, subtle tonal geometric pattern inspired by the shapes of the club's crest. Crisp teal detailing provides contrast, highlighting the monochrome diamond club badge on the left chest and the matching Nike Swoosh on the opposite side.
Front and center on the torso is the bespoke sponsor graphic depicting the Winged Victory of Samothrace, the ancient Greek goddess of victory from whom Nike takes its name. The statue graphic, presented in teal with retro-style Nike lettering, reflects the landmark front-of-shirt partnership between the club and the sportswear giant.
Corinthians 26-27 Third Kit Released - Tribute to Tobias & 1976 Invasion
Nike and Brazilian club Corinthians have officially launched their new third kit for the 2026-27 season. Completing Nike's campaign celebrating the 50th anniversary of the historic 1976 'Invasão Corinthiana', the jersey pays direct tribute to legendary goalkeeper José Benedito Tobias, one of the greatest heroes of that memorable afternoon.
The Corinthians 26-27 third shirt is predominantly light blue, recreating the uniform Tobias wore in the pouring rain at the Maracanã on December 5, 1976. That day, over 70,000 Corinthians supporters traveled to Rio de Janeiro to back their side in the Brazilian Championship semifinal against Fluminense, where Tobias made crucial stops and saved two penalties in the shootout. The modern interpretation features a classic polo collar inspired by the 1970s template, paired with subtle tonal patterning on the fabric and navy trim.
Black shorts and light blue socks complete the new Corinthians 2026-27 third strip. In a special nod to Tobias's iconic performance, the kit will make its pitch debut worn by Corinthians goalkeepers Hugo Souza and Nicole in their respective matches against Fluminense and Bahia, before serving as an outfield alternative throughout the season.
